S. Süpongmeren Jamir, son of Shilumangyang Jamir is from Longsa village under Mokokchung district of Nagaland. His father died quite early leaving him and his sister. During his school days, he used to fetch firewood both for home and Assam Rifles for sale. With little proceeds from those manual labour he buy pen, pencil and exercise books for his schooling.

On a particular day, a philanthropist from Ungma village, one Imsümeren Imsong, came to Longsa village and took him to Mokokchung town for schooling. After his graduation, one day, in 1989, while he was in his jhum field, his villagers came and requested him to contest the General Secretary post of Naga Students Federation (NSF) representing AKM (Ao Students Conference). While hesitating for want of proper dress for the occasion, one of his villagers immediately arranged one suit for him. With that he went to NSF Conference and and was elected as General Secretary of of NSF for 1989-1991.

As and when his tenure ends as General Secretary of NSF, he was appointed as PS to the then Minister N.I Jamir. After that, the then Chief Minister S.C. Jamir, on seeing his sincerity and dedication, appointed him as his PS again. When the opportunity came, he was awarded INC ticket to contest State Assembly Election from 25.Mongoya AC in 2003 when the political dynamics in Nagaland changed to different direction altogether then.in spitevofvit, he won and became MLA for 5 years till 2008. It is learnt that during his days as MLA, he used to carry files by himself to even down to the LDA/UDAs and addressing them as “Sir/Madam.” A man of humility, absence of ego, and down to earth. He helped appointed many of his supporters in many different government jobs.

As we all know, Nagaland spends large sum of money during elections, especially during State Assembly Elections. He contested again as INC candidate in 2008. Unfortunately, he lost. After the defeat the 2008 election, election dues mounted up. He faced instability in the family with serious financial burdens which eventually le him to lose his private building in Kohima and other properties. He has 4 children – 3 girls and a boy, all graduated now. He single handedly supported his 4 children grown to manhood and womanhood. He now lives in a rented house in Old Minister’s Hill, Kohima.

He never changed his political allegiance, remained faithful to INC since the inception of his political career. As a reward of his loyalty to the Party, he was appointed as the President of Nagaland Pradesh Congress Committee (NPCC) on 31 March 2023, the position he still holds.

As the Parliamentary Election 2024 draws closer, as a responsible President of NPCC, I am told that he approached and requested several ‘prospective’ candidates to contest on INC ticket. None of them agreed to his request. At last, after struggling fir sometime, he recommended 3 names for INC ticket to the Congress Election Committee in Delhi. To his utter surprise, instead of one from those recommended names, his name came as the INC official candidate for the lone Nagaland-1 Parliamentary Constituency. Rahul Gandhi personally has chosen him. Initially, he himself could not believe what was happening. Many detractors within his party expressed their displeasures. He had no money. Forget about winning, even campaigning was seen impossible. At last, he decided, “I know, winning is impossible at this juncture, but as the President, I have to take the responsibility and as entrusted, I have to sacrifice for the sake of the Party. Come what may!” They opened a special Bank Account to ask donations from well wishers for Rlection campaign. A Fortuner car was donated by one of his villagers for his campaign. To the utter surprise of the people and himself, as well as to his esteem colleagues, spontaneous support of the people emerged. Hardly, he could visit district headquarters leaving aside 6 distructs in ENPO area where the people have boycotted the Assembly Election. Even after the voting on 19th April, in spite of the spontaneous support surged all over Nagaland, winning was not guaranteed then. However, to the utter pleasant surprise of the people of Nagaland, he won by 50,984 votes! People went hysterical all over the state of Nagaland.
